the bulb mounting part of non HID and stock HID are different, it might require the whole headlight assembly changed to be able to use the OEM ballast for HID. Mine is non HID and i had tried, thats just my opinion.

well guys doing a little research online I was able to find a place that makes an H7 to D2S adapter. That would potentially allow anybody to run these in their non hid rx-8. Here is the link http://www.hidplanet.com/H72D2.html
